Weather Conditions and Game Day Factors
Don't forget to consider the weather conditions and other game-day factors that could impact the outcome of the Dodgers vs. Brewers game. A strong wind blowing out could favor the hitters, while a cold, rainy day might give the pitchers an edge. Also, keep an eye on any late-breaking injury news or lineup changes, as these can significantly alter the dynamics of the game. A key player being scratched from the lineup could swing the advantage to the other team, so stay informed and be ready to adjust your predictions accordingly.
Another factor to consider is the venue. If the game is being played at Dodger Stadium, the Dodgers will have the advantage of playing in front of their home crowd. If it's being played at Miller Park, the Brewers will have the home-field advantage. The atmosphere and energy of the crowd can sometimes give a team a boost, so it's worth taking into account.
